Event Description
The Museum of contemporary Art Detroit is opening its doors to the public of the exhibit " Words Fail Me". The exhibition opens with a special preview from 7 to 11pm. At 8pm the poet John Giorno will give a reading. Music by Little Claw from their new album Pink Reason and Michael Yonkers begins at 9:30pm. There will be a cash bar.
On Sunday, Matthew Higgs and artist Jeremy Deller will be in conversation at 3m accompanied by a screening of Deller's celebrated film Memory Bucket. Other program events include lectures by artists Carl Poe on October 10th; Lisa Anne Auerbachon November 8th and Sam Durant on November 15th.
